Official title

Diagnostic Trial of Vision Transformer-Based End-to-End Ultrasound Artificial Intelligence Model for Assisting in the Diagnosis of Placenta Accreta Spectrum Disorders: An Investigator-Initiated Prospective Clinical Study

Overview

This study develops an end-to-end Vision Transformer (ViT)-based artificial intelligence system for ultrasound-based diagnosis of placenta accreta spectrum (PAS), aiming to improve the accuracy and efficiency of prenatal screening using standardized ultrasound video inputs.

Detailed description

Placenta accreta spectrum (PAS) is a life-threatening obstetric disorder involving abnormal placental invasion into the uterine wall, which is associated with severe maternal and neonatal complications. Despite advances in imaging, prenatal diagnosis remains challenging due to variability in ultrasound interpretation and reliance on operator expertise.

This study will establish a standardized ultrasound video acquisition protocol and develop a deep learning-based model using Vision Transformer (ViT) architecture to process dynamic ultrasound sequences. The model will be trained using clinically confirmed postpartum outcomes as reference labels.

The diagnostic performance of the system will be systematically evaluated, with the goal of improving consistency in interpretation and supporting more efficient clinical decision-making in prenatal PAS screening.

Interventions

  • Diagnostic test Vision Transformer-Based End-to-End Ultrasound Artificial Intelligence Model
    An end-to-end ultrasound AI model based on the Vision Transformer (ViT) architecture was developed for the diagnosis of placenta accreta spectrum (PAS) using standardized ultrasound video inputs. Ultrasound Video Acquisition Protocol: With the patient in the supine position, the operator scanned the lower abdomen using a conventional grayscale probe. Primary outcome measures

  • Diagnostic performance of the end-to-end Vision Transformer (ViT)-based ultrasound AI model for placenta accreta spectrum (PAS) [Time frame: At delivery (following confirmation of PAS status by surgical and/or pathological findings)]
Secondary outcome measures (3)
  • Clinical Feasibility of the Standardized Ultrasound Video Recording Method [Time frame: At enrollment during the ultrasound examination]
  • Consistency and Efficiency Between the AI Model and Physician Diagnosis [Time frame: At enrollment during the ultrasound examination]
  • Safety of the AI Model [Time frame: At delivery, when PAS status and maternal outcomes are assessed]

Eligibility criteria

Inclusion criteria

  • Pregnant women aged between 18 and 45 years;
  • Gestational age between 24 and 34 weeks;
  • Pregnant women with a history of placenta previa;
  • Pregnant women with an anterior placenta;
  • Willingness to participate in the study and provision of written informed consent.

Exclusion criteria

  • Failure to provide written informed consent;
  • Presence of severe complications that precluded continuation of pregnancy;
  • Inability to comply with study procedures for other reasons.
